I definitely think FLORE FLORE justifies a higher price in its quality. Their fabric is buttery and sturdy, and the fitted cut of their products especially is the brand's most distinguishing feature in comparison to alternatives on the market. I will say, because of the fitted nature and material, if you don't like the feeling of a snug neckline, you might want to choose an alternative model like the Dewi tank(a deep v, which I personally prefer) or the Hillie. They have several more options with open necklines, which are unique but still meant for everyday wear. Worth trying!

Any tips on sizing? I'm usually a medium in most tops and my bust is 32D. Unsure if I should size up to a large
I would size up! My friend recommended me sizing up in the brand.
I took my regular size but I also have a smaller bust. There is quite a bit of stretch in the Esme tank, however, not sure if a bigger bust might affect the armholes and stretching too far out in the chest area. The tank is fitted, so like Kelly and the website suggests, it may work better to size up!
